You can install the latest Eclipse plugin version from the update site https://javahexeditor.sourceforge.io/update or the Eclipse Marketplace https://marketplace.eclipse.org/content/java-hex-editor. Older versions of the Eclipse plugin are available via the update site for the version, e.g. https://javahexeditor.sourceforge.io/update/0.5.1
You can download the latest stand-alone version and older versions on the "Files" tab.
Features
- Available as stand-alone application on multiple platforms and as Eclipse plugin
- Support for very large files
- Hex, ASCII and Unicode find.
- Overwrite/insert modes
- Binary and text cut/copy/paste
- Undo/redo
License
GNU General Public License version 2.0 (GPLv2)
